I investigate more this issue. I think at some point we should be able to find a better abstraction model in ExaPF.jl
. Thinking more about it, I am wondering if we could add a dependency to KernelAbstractions.jl. The idea would be to define the code we are deporting to GPU in a @kernel
macro, and then dispatch to CPU/GPU with a dedicated statement, e.g.
if isa(a, Array)
kernel! = powerflow_kernel!(CPU(), 4)
else
kernel! = powerflow_kernel!(CUDADevice(), 256)
end
kernel!(pf_inputs, ndrange=a_size_for_pf)
(this snippet is adapted from this example).
However, I am wondering whether KernelAbstractions
is mature enough. Maybe we could use the JuliaCon as an opportunity to discuss with the developers?
